Definition

Whether metrics that should be related are actually related, and metrics that should not be related are not.

Inputs

Correlation matrix of all metrics across a population of operators.

Derived variables

Inter-metric correlations, correlation structure.

Claim

If metrics have convergent validity, related metrics (e.g., yield and leverage) should correlate, while unrelated metrics should not.

Test

Compute the full correlation matrix. Compare observed correlations to theoretically expected relationships.

Observable

Correlation coefficients, correlation matrix structure.

Falsifier

Related metrics do not correlate, OR unrelated metrics correlate strongly.

Evidence

Field data shows expected correlation structure (yield correlates with leverage and velocity).

Limitations

Correlation does not imply causation. Small samples produce unstable correlations.
